Description
1,1,5,6-Tetramethylindan-4-Ol is a specialized synthetic intermediate belonging to the indan chemical class, valued for its unique sterically hindered phenolic structure. This compound is crucial for applications requiring high-purity, structurally defined building blocks in advanced organic synthesis. It is primarily sought after by research institutions and industrial manufacturers in the fragrance, pharmaceutical, and fine chemical sectors for developing novel compounds and functional materials.
Application
- Fragrance & Flavor Intermediate: Serves as a key precursor in the synthesis of complex musky and woody aroma chemicals due to its stable, multi-substituted indan backbone.
- Pharmaceutical Research: Used as a sophisticated building block for constructing pharmacologically active molecules, particularly those with sterically hindered motifs.
- Organic Synthesis: Acts as a versatile intermediate in the preparation of ligands, catalysts, and other specialty organic compounds.
- Material Science: Potential application in the development of advanced polymers and functional materials where its phenolic group can be modified.
- Fine Chemical Production: Employed in the multi-step synthesis of high-value, low-volume specialty chemicals for various industrial applications.
Basic Information
| Product Name | 1,1,5,6-Tetramethylindan-4-Ol |
| CAS No. | 70057-23-7 |
| Molecular Formula | C₁₄H₂₀O |
| Molecular Weight | 204.31 g/mol |
| Synonyms | 4-Hydroxy-1,1,5,6-tetramethylindane; 1,1,5,6-Tetramethyl-4-indanol; 1,1,5,6-Tetramethylindan-4-ol; 4-Indanol, 1,1,5,6-tetramethyl-; Timberol (common fragrance trade name); 1,1,5,6-Tetramethyl-4-hydroxyindane |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from heat sources and incompatible materials.
